Bathurst Harbour tides

Postby bumper » Wed 01 Feb, 2023 6:53 pm

Who does everyone use to calculate the tides for the boat crossing on the Port Davey track.

Re: Bathurst Harbour tides

Postby north-north-west » Wed 01 Feb, 2023 7:52 pm

willyweather is pretty reliable. But wind is just as important - often more so.
